Confusion looms as Nairobi coffee auction reopens

Coffee berries being sorted at a farm in Tetu, Nyeri. [Kibata Kihu, Standard]

The resumption of operations of the Nairobi Coffee Exchange (NCE) will be full of challenges after some major millers and marketers opted not to participate in the auction.

The re-opening of the NCE on August 15, as ordered by its Chief Executive Risper Ndung'u, will have only 2,705 bags of coffee in sale number 30.
